2nd Suspect Arrested In Towson Liquor Store Robbery

TOWSON, Md. (WJZ) -- A second suspect has been arrested in a Towson Liquor Store robbery from earlier this month.

Baltimore County Police charged 25-year-old Hayes Sample Jr. of the 600 block of W. Hoffman St. in Baltimore of armed robbery, first degree assault and related charges.

Police say Sample and 25-year-old Claude Edward Mayo entered Towson Wine & Spirits just before 7 p.m. on Dec. 7 and announced they were robbing the store with a gun.

The 68-year-old clerk instead retrieved his handgun and shot at the suspects -- killing Mayo.

Sample fled on foot.

He is held at the Baltimore County Detention Center on $3.5 million bail. His booking photo is posted below.
